About Greenbone / OpenVAS

Greenbone develops the OpenVAS scanning ecosystem and commercial Greenbone products, offering transparent vulnerability testing with options from community software to managed appliances and cloud services.

Who should choose which?

Choose for the team you have.

Neither answer is universal. The better fit depends on the depth, workflow and operating model you need.

Greenbone / OpenVAS may fit you better if…
  • Open-source transparency is a core requirement.
  • You want to self-host and tune the scanner infrastructure.
  • Your team already owns remediation and reporting workflows.
may fit you better if…
  • You need findings to become fixes quickly.
  • You are an SMB, MSP or lean enterprise security team.
  • You want broader security operations and evidence in one place.
